Multi-Arch: same Homepage: https://github.com/linux-rdma/rdma-core Package: librdmacm1 Priority: optional Section: libs Installed-Size: 196 Maintainer: Linux RDMA Mailing List Architecture: amd64 Source: rdma-core Version: 47mlnx1-1.47329 Depends: libc6 (>= 2.17), libibverbs1 (>= 20), libnl-3-200 (>= 3.2.7) Pre-Depends: multiarch-support Filename: ./librdmacm1_47mlnx1-1.47329_amd64.deb Size: 61170 MD5sum: feac928791e2e0541bcc0e434cf621c9 SHA1: 0497bfd9776505c2f830e79382f2a88f8b871cb6 SHA256: 88536367b6a47d6f58e2ca492b17b07b087f3e42963f572e469c795d3ef3e7bb SHA512: c790c91eeabc5f18aba0ddda16d30398afdb9ec422c8def57d21ccffbf7490a602e812e926161af9eb4b68b6fef0249b94447c6eab0efcbf1c5711230df76c8d Description: Library for managing RDMA connections librdmacm is a library that allows applications to set up reliable connected and unreliable datagram transfers when using RDMA adapters. It provides a transport-neutral interface in the sense that the same code can be used for both InfiniBand and iWARP adapters. The interface is based on sockets, but adapted for queue pair (QP) based semantics: communication must use a specific RDMA device, and data transfers are message-based. . librdmacm only provides communication management (connection setup and tear-down) and works in conjunction with the verbs interface provided by libibverbs, which provides the interface used to actually transfer data. . This package contains the shared library.
